Moped driver suffers serious injuries after car crash in Coventry

A MAN has been treated for serious injuries following a crash involving a car and a moped in Coventry.

West Midlands Ambulance Service was called to Longford Road, Longford, Coventry, at 10.11pm last night (December 18).

It sent an ambulance, a paramedic officer and the Warwickshire and Northamptonshire Air Ambulance Critical Care Car to the scene.

An ambulance service spokesman said: “On arrival, crews discovered a man, from the moped, who had suffered multiple serious injuries in the collision.




“Following specialist trauma care at the scene from ambulance staff, the man was transported to University Hospital Coventry and Warwickshire (UHCW) for further assessment.

“The driver of the car was uninjured in the incident.”


A West Midlands Police spokesperson said: “Can confirm we attended. Not life threatening or changing.”
